Restart on Crash is an monitoring tool that will watch the applications that you specify and automatically relaunch any program that hangs or crashes. You can add any number of applications to monitor, enable/disable them individually and edit the command line that will be used to restart an application.

Especially useful for unstable but critical programs.

OpenSaveFilesView displays the list of files that you previously opened with the standard Windows open/save dialog-box. The program shows a variety of details including filename, extension, order (the order that the files were opened for every file extension), open time (available only for the last opened file of every file type), file modified/created time, file size and file attributes.

AutoText offers in a small tooltip window saved words, texts, phrases, snippets etc. during typing in any other program and will insert the selected item directly to the cursor position. In case of unsuccessful search, Space, Return, PgUp, PgDn etc. closes the small window, so that fast and liquid typing is not disturbed. Three different search methods can be set.

In addition AutoText monitors the clipboard and saves the last X text entries of the clipboard, which can then be retrieved as well.

FUPX (formerly Free UPX) allows you to compress or decompress EXE, DLL, OCX, BPL, CPL and other files. It offers easy access to all documented and undocumented UPX parameters without the need for accessing the command-line.

The program is an advanced interface for the UPX (Ultimate Packer for eXecutables). It uses the Microsoft Portable Executable and COFF Specification.

Alternatively, FUPX Portable is in PortableApps.com Format and includes both the 32-bit and 64-bit versions of the app.

NetConnectChoose lets you choose the default Internet connection for a given application. This is useful for security/speed (like using wired instead of wireless), to prevent overload, or save high bandwidth only for critical applications. Note that each connection must come from a different network adapter.

The program also displays extensive information about every active network/Internet connection, including network adapter name, MAC Address, Name Servers, MTU, Interface Speed, current incoming/outgoing data speed, number of received/sent packets, received/sent bytes, and more.
